So, let's dive in and explore the valuable insights they bring to the table. Chris Lehman is the Chief Executive Officer (CEO) of SafeGuard Cyber. Chris is a seasoned senior executive with more than 20 years of experience working for some of the highest growth and most successful technology companies in the world. Most recently, Chris was the Chief Revenue Officer (CRO) for ExtraHop, where over four years, he helped lead their transformation into #CyberSecurity's leading Enterprise Network Detection and Response (NDR) company. During Chris' time at ExtraHop, he was responsible for all Go-to-Market functions, and they grew their ARR over 700%, culminating in the successful sale of the business to Bain Capital and Crosspoint Ventures. Prior to ExtraHop, Chris held senior leadership positions at FireEye, Salesforce.com, EMC, and Documentum.
